C13 The Situation Turned Around!

They found a cave, unsure if it belonged to some wild beast. Su Qianxun used talisman paper to clean it up, and green strips of paper hanging at the entrance made it quite hidden.

Inside, everyone looked sorrowful. Seeing this, Su Qianxun said, "Let's heal first. If the beast returns, we'll be in for another tough fight."

Their expressions tugged at Su Qianxun's heart, but given the situation, they couldn't afford to waste time on grief.

Each person took a healing pill and sat cross-legged with their eyes closed. Su Zimo also woke up and began healing.

Su Qianxun took a few pills and woke up early. He sealed the cave entrance with fire talisman paper and used a concealment talisman to hide their presence. With the green strips as additional cover, it was a safe spot unless the beast came back.

He glanced at the others still meditating and went out to gather some fresh fruit, also taking the opportunity to scout the area.

As night fell, the brothers and sisters in the cave gradually woke up. Silence filled the air, heavy with sadness. Su Yue couldn't bear the atmosphere and began to sob quietly. Su Rou held her shoulder, whispering words of comfort.

At that moment, Su Zimo opened his eyes and exhaled deeply. "Zimo, how are you feeling?" Su Ruyan asked softly.

Su Zimo replied calmly, "I'm getting there."

After a long pause, he added, "It's my fault. I couldn't protect everyone, and now we're in this mess. And Dongzhuo..." Mentioning Dongzhuo brought a wave of sorrow over the group.

Su Zimo buried his head in his knees, clutching his head in regret. Su Changyi placed a comforting hand on his shoulder.

When Su Qianxun entered the cave, she immediately sensed the heavy sadness in the air. She approached the group and said, "Have something to eat." She took out some freshly picked fruit from her bag and offered it to Su Tingzhi.

Su Tingzhi, who hadn't moved for a while, suddenly knocked the fruit from Qianxun's hand, leaving her wrist red and swollen from the force.

"Dongzhuo is gone, and only someone as heartless as you would think of eating..." Tears streamed down his face. Whoever said men don't cry just hadn't faced true heartbreak.

Su Tingzhi's eyes burned with anger as he glanced at Su Qianxun, then he buried his head in his knees, sobbing.

Seeing someone cry was the breaking point for the others. Soon, the cave was filled with the sound of weeping, even Su Changyi's eyes were moist.

Su Qianxun quietly approached the entrance of the cave, munching on a piece of fruit. It wasn't that she was cold-hearted; she had just grown accustomed to these farewells of life and death. Her resilient heart no longer stirred to tears.

Su Changyi came to her side and sat down. "Don't take it to heart. Tingzhi didn't mean it."

She smiled at him. "I'm not upset with him."

Offering a fresh piece of fruit to Su Changyi, she asked, "Want some?"

He gently took her hand, surprising her. Su Changyi carefully applied a healing balm to the spot where Tingzhi had hurt her.

Her heart fluttered inexplicably, and she pulled her hand back, pretending to be indifferent as she looked outside, continuing to eat her fruit. Su Changyi stayed silent, quietly keeping her company.

After a long while, the sound of crying gradually faded until it disappeared completely.

Su Qianxun placed some fresh fruit in front of them. "Now that you've cried it out, it's time to be strong. We are the elite disciples of the Su family, the hope of our family. If you let these small challenges defeat you, how will you face the elders of the Su family when we return?"

Her words cut deep, like a knife, but they were necessary. They each took a piece of fruit and began to eat, and only then did Su Qianxun and Su Changyi feel at ease.

"I just checked out the area. It's relatively safe here. No sign of any beasts coming back late at night, which means this is an abandoned cave. We can rest here for a while and work on improving our skills."

"Even though we don't know the situation with the Su family, with the leader and elders there, the Zhao family probably won't push too hard. We just need to take care of ourselves. No matter what happens to the Su family, at least we still have each other, right?"

"This path of escape is also a path of growth. The dangers we'll face in the future will be even more perilous than today. So, we need to become stronger. Only with great strength can we protect the Su family and Fallen Mountain City."

Every word came from Su Qianxun's heart. She knew these kids were truly gifted; they just needed more experience.

"Junior Sister Qianxun, you've saved me twice, both times from life-threatening situations. I, Su Rou, can't repay your kindness, even if I were to go through fire and water. From now on, I'll follow your lead without question." Su Rou's eyes were filled with determination as she looked at Su Qianxun, completely focused.

Su Qianxun smiled, "There's no need for that, Senior Sister Su Rou. If you really want to repay me, then just survive. Live to the very last moment."

"I'm sorry, Junior Sister Qianxun. I was too rude earlier," Su Ting apologized, bowing his head, unable to meet Su Qianxun's gaze.

"It's alright. Anyone facing such a situation would lose control. It's okay," Su Qianxun reassured, patting his shoulder.

Once everything was sorted, everyone began to train intensely, fueled by a newfound belief that replaced the emptiness they once felt.

In Fallen Mountain City, the Zhao family was in turmoil. Zhao Fuming returned gravely injured and went into seclusion to recover, while Fuqi, rarely seen with a frown, pondered their next move.

Zhao Fuming sought advice on their next steps, and Fuqi, narrowing his eyes, replied, "Use others to do our bidding."

Su Qianxun also spent two weeks recuperating in the cave, during which everyone's skills improved. Su Qianxun successfully advanced to the third level of the Qi Refining Stage, while Su Zimo, though still at the seventh level, was close to reaching the eighth.

At this time, family factions across the South Domain were frantically searching for Su Qianxun and the others. Rumors spread that a Su family elite had taken off with the family's treasure, a legacy worth a fortune, built over thousands of years.

Overnight, this ignited a frenzy among countless families, all eager to seize the treasure. Su Baihan was as anxious as a cat on a hot tin roof, worried about the Su family disciples on the run.

The siege on the Su family lifted with Murong Mingyue's departure, but now all factions turned their attention to the Su family disciples rumored to hold the treasure.
